Use small group time to listen and learn: When teachers set students up for small group instruction, they don’t have to jump right into teaching—they can instead use some time to learn more about their students and what they know. This can be challenging, as we often feel pressure to provide direct ...

Vary the frequency that you plan to meet with each group. Meet more frequently with struggling readers and less frequently with proficient readers. Use a timer to keep your guided reading lessons to 20 minutes. WebTo help group my students, I used a variety of assessment pieces including reading levels, comprehension assessments, basic phonemic awareness and writing samples. Once I had the groups, I developed a display board which clearly showed the groups and the activities using a group activity spinning wheel. This display enabled students to identify ...
